Ceracia is a genus of bristle flies in the family Tachinidae.[1][2]
Species
- Ceracia africana (Mesnil, 1959)[3]
- Ceracia armata (Malloch, 1930)[4]
- Ceracia aurifrons Aldrich, 1933[5]
- Ceracia brachyptera (Thomson, 1869)[6]
- Ceracia dentata (Coquillett, 1895)[7]
- Ceracia fergusoni (Malloch, 1930)[4]
- Ceracia freyi (Herting, 1958)[8]
- Ceracia majorina (Wulp, 1890)[9]
- Ceracia mucronifera Rondani, 1865[10]
- Ceracia murina Mesnil, 1977[11]
- Ceracia punensis (Townsend, 1915)[12]
- Ceracia stackelbergi (Mesnil, 1963)[13]
- Ceracia subandina Blanchard, 1943[14]
